Transaction 2582e074c839f2ee36b874896b7f5f68c841d31792802952cf89f995f48eafc4
2 Input
2 Outputs
- 2582e074c839f2ee36b874896b7f5f68c841d31792802952cf89f995f48eafc4:0
- 2582e074c839f2ee36b874896b7f5f68c841d31792802952cf89f995f48eafc4:1
value 2280
address 12DybXQQPDkdXJ4Rff9zvtuxJY3Ako333j
value 2751729
address 34okWyfaD2evTxwhiN71Ha4DA3xCUDj1fC